We are pleased to announce that the FiL 2010 programme is now open for applications.
Our 2010 programme has taken three years to prepare and benefits from the feedback and experience of FiL's Class of 2008 and 2009.
The programme is part-residential, highly experiential and has been shaped by authorities in the fields of leadership education, group psychology, community cohesion and faith based diplomacy. The FiL programme will give you a powerful insight into your own behaviour in groups and in leadership roles. The programme will also explore some of the salient issues affecting communities while acknowledging your potential as a key stakeholder and change-maker in society.
